Your Business Should be Strategically Blogging

The benefits of business blogging are huge: One of my clients literally doubled their website traffic with just 2 blog posts aligned with a social media strategy that I had created.

I realize that many businesses and small business owners just don’t have time to sit down and write blog posts, but for them, I say 2 things:

  1. Business blogging will increase your Inbound Marketing and bring you more prospects over time, making your business development activities more efficient and shortening your sales cycle.
  2. If you don’t have time for business blogging, hire an expert. There is an abundance of writers out there that, with experience and training in your company culture and products, can lend a very needed helping hand.

Professionals Should Begin to Blog

1. Blogging is the Best Way to Build & Showcase Your Personal Brand

Think of your blog as your online portfolio and resume rolled into one. It’s a platform to demonstrate your expertise, share your unique insights, and let your personality shine. 

Every post you publish adds another layer to your professional identity, increasing your visibility and establishing you as a thought leader in your field.

2. Blogging Helps Differentiate You from Everyone Else

In a crowded marketplace, it’s crucial to stand out. A blog gives you the space to showcase what makes you unique. 

Your writing style, your perspective, your specific knowledge – these all contribute to creating a distinct personal brand that sets you apart from the competition.

3. Blogging Brings You New Opportunities

A well-written blog acts like a magnet, attracting a diverse range of opportunities. It can lead to speaking engagements, consulting gigs, collaborations, job offers, media appearances, and more. 

Your blog becomes a hub for people to discover your skills and connect with you.

4. Blogging Is the Ultimate Pay It Forward

Sharing your knowledge and experience through blogging is a powerful way to give back to your community. 

You can help others learn new skills, overcome challenges, and achieve their goals. By contributing valuable content, you create a ripple effect of positive impact.

5. You’re Already Tweeting…Why Not Add Your Own Original Views in More Depth?

If you’re comfortable sharing your thoughts in short form on social media, blogging allows you to expand on those ideas.

Dive deeper, provide more context, and explore topics with the nuance they deserve.

6. You Can Start Monetizing Your Knowledge

Your blog can become a source of income. Whether through advertising, affiliate marketing, selling digital products, or offering online courses, your expertise has value. 

Blogging provides a platform to share that expertise and generate revenue.

7. Because You Can

Ultimately, the simplest reason to blog is that you have the ability to do so. You have a voice, you have ideas, and you have access to the technology to share them with the world. 

Why not seize that opportunity and see where it leads you?
